#68d0e8 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#68d0e8 is composed of 40.8% red, 81.6% green and 91%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 55.2% cyan, 10.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 9% black. It has a hue angle of 191.3 degrees, a saturation of 73.6% and a lightness of 65.9%. #68d0e8 color hex could be obtained by blending #d0ffff with #00a1d1. Closest websafe color is: #66ccff.

#68d0e8 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#68d0e8 has RGB values of R:104, G:208, B:232 and CMYK values of C:0.55, M:0.1, Y:0, K:0.09. Its decimal value is 6869224.
